The Jewish Board of Deputies had a constructive meeting with the Premier this afternoon.

During the meeting, we outlined to the Premier the hurt and offence to our community caused by his actions.

The Premier expressed deep remorse and contrition for his past actions and underlined his commitment to Holocaust education and fighting rising levels of antisemitism.

We look forward to working with the Premier to ensure that every student in NSW leaves school with an understanding of humanity’s darkest chapter and the universal lessons of the Holocaust.
